Transaction 3866fcae572e475599bc9e592f3ae878674b31e21414139699377d3eccd2eb27
1 Input
2 Outputs
- 3866fcae572e475599bc9e592f3ae878674b31e21414139699377d3eccd2eb27:0
- 3866fcae572e475599bc9e592f3ae878674b31e21414139699377d3eccd2eb27:1
value 3586000
address 15wty3vbCCfXavrZuLtEbMAQ7agZuJuZ8Q
value 16846633717
address 3DmhUjUynvTqEqG8rZH3Df9PPTt7xMcJ6v